An easy one for aggressive players like myself is Ken. His kit gives him a lot of options for closing the gap while still giving him a lot of the staples like a fireball and a good anti air. He also has the dragon kick which is completely safe on block, making him fairly forgiving when learning

What do you think about Chun-Li? Is she a beginner friendly character? I hope she is because I really love her!
I love Chun-Li! However I don’t think she’s super beginner friendly. She has charge inputs and air attacks that are very different from other characters. She’s great and has a tong of fun beginner aspects. But I just don’t think she’d be a great character for brand new players 😅

Did blanka get more difficult to play or something? I remember him being super easy to play
Not necessarily, Blanka has charge inputs tho which can be a bit difficulty for more beginners, plus all the gimmicks of his install super, Blanka Chan dolls, dash, lay down move, and more can just seem like a lot for more new players 😅
